Adopted on call of the Roll, Yeas, Commissioners Fairhurst, Fendley, Gholson, Hook and Mayor Jacobs (5) Appoint Andrew E Mayor Jacobs offered the following motion: I move that a certified copy of a Bodner Appraiserl KU Resolution adopted on June 8, 1959 by the Electric Plant Board of the City of Paducah, Kentucky, requesting the Mayor of such city to appoint Andrew E. Bodner of Burns & McDonnell Engineering Company of Kansas City, Missouri, as an appraiser on behalf of the City to make a survey of and appraise the value of the electric system owned in Paducah, Kentucky by Kentucky Utilities Company, be received and filed. Now, therefore, I, George G. Jacobs, Mayor of the City of Paducah, Kentucky, do hereby appoint Andrew E. Bodner of Burns & McDonnell Engineering Company of Kansas City, Missouri, as an appraiser on behalf of the City to make a survey of and appraise the value of the Electric system owned in Paducah, Kentucky by Kentucky Utilities Company, and such appraiser will act on behalf of the city under detailed instructions of the Electric Plant Board of the City of Paducah, Kentucky. Adopted on call of the Roll, Yeas, Commissioners Fairhurst, Fendley, Gholson, Hook and Mayor Jacobs (5). Approve appointment Commissioner Gholson offered motion that the appointment of Andrew 'E.
